66 -- LOW ENERGY ION BEAMLINE SUBSYSTEM SOL N00014-95-R-GP07 POC Geoffrey Pennoyer, Contract Specialist, Code 3220.GP, Contracting Officer, Wayne A. Carrington (202) 767-2550. The Navy Research Laboratory has a requirement for a low-energy-ion beamline. This will be one of six subsystems that will comprise a to-be-built Trace Element Accelerator Mass Spectrometer (TEAMS). The TEAMS low energy ion beamline must be compatible with an existing tandem ion accelerator facility which is a National Electrostatics Corporation 9SDH-2 machine purchased in 1987 with a 3 MV terminal potential. The subsystem will consist of the following line items, doubly achromatic single magnet with a dispersed image plane (also known as a Pretzel magnet, or an Achromatic magnetic mirror, or a Recombinator), Einzel lens equal to National Electrostatics Corporation Model No. EL44-50 - Part No. 2EA061550, X-Y Electrostatic Steerer/Pump Tee equal to National Electrostatics Corporation Model ES5 - Part No. 2EA060252, HV DC Power Module equal to Glassman Model No. MK50N1.5, Compact Full Range Vacuum Gauge equal to Balzers Model PKR 250 - Part No. BG G20 002, cryopump with accessories, two vacuum bellows, two gate valves, flanges and flange hardware. Optional components are, Electrostatic Steerer/Pump Tee equal to National Electrostatics Corporation Model No. ES5 - Part No. 2EA060251, cryopump with compressor and accessories, three gate valves, a welded metal bellows, a custom vacuum chamber, a Faraday cup, flanges and flange hardware, two Compact Full Range Vacuum Gauges equal to Balzers Model PKR 250 - Part No. BG G20 002, a tesla meter equal to a Group 3 Technology LTD Model DTM-141-PS, Probe for teslameter equal to a Group 3 Technology LTD Model LPT-141-7, a vacuum tee, a beamline insulator, and two picoammeters. This subsystem must be capable of low-energy-ion transport, filtering, and injection into the NEC accelerator. It must be self-contained and integrate completely with the other five TEAMS subsystems and the existing facility. An overriding consideration in all of these subsystems is the necessity to transmit as much of the beams of interest as possible (100% is desired). Each ion optical component is to include ion optical elements, internal support structures, alignment tools, vacuum changer and flanges, manuals and safety protection devices to enable useful operation of the equipment.
